Meaning of magkatapat | Babel Free

Adjective CEFR B2
maɡkataˈpat

Definitions

  1. opposite each other; in front of each other
  2. destined for each other
    colloquial

Examples

“Magkatapat ang aming upuan.”

Our chairs are opposite each other.
